CS2分子Penning电离的流动余辉光谱测量
Spectra of ionized CS2in Penning ionization flowing afterglow
摘要
用PIOS(Penning Ionization Opnieal Spectroseopy)方法首次观察到470~490nm间CS+(A-X)13-2、14-3的发射带,发现此发射带偏重于在Ne/CS2中产生.这些谱带的产生可用二次碰撞模型加以解释.
Abstract
PIOS (penning ionization optical spectroscopy) method was used to investigate structure of ionized CS2. Emission of CS+ (A2∏i→X2∑+) 13-2 and 14-3 bands in CS2/He and OS2/Ne penning ionization flowing afterglow was observed in the wavelength region between 470-490nm when high discharge current was used. Experimental result showed that the above emission was preferential in CS2/Ne system. Secondary collision was assumed as the reason of the emerging of these emisson.
